341064132025 has 12 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 436562089984. Its totient is φ = 264049650000.
The previous prime is 341064132007. The next prime is 341064132091. The reversal of 341064132025 is 520231460143.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 341064132025 - 213 = 341064123833 is a prime.
It is a Harshad number since it is a multiple of its sum of digits (31).
It is an unprimeable number.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(19)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 11 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 220040601 + ... + 220042150.
Almost surely, 2341064132025 is an apocalyptic number.
It is an amenable number.
341064132025 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(95497957959).
341064132025 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
341064132025 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 440082792 (or 440082787 counting only the distinct ones).
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 17280, while the sum is 31.
Adding to 341064132025 its reverse (520231460143), we get a palindrome (861295592168).
The spelling of 341064132025 in words is "three hundred forty-one billion, sixty-four million, one hundred thirty-two thousand, twenty-five".
